Ordinals
beta
Sat 1164742365455061
decimal
255896.2365455061
degree
0°45896′1880″2365455061‴
percentile
55.463922225537054%
name
fpfpdxoxlcm
cycle
0
epoch
1
period
126
block
255896
offset
2365455061
timestamp
2013-09-03 13:14:38 UTC
rarity
common
prev
next